2 Summary: Complex Graphical Design/Layout Engine
3 Version: 1.7.3+svn.81116+build01
5 Group: System/Libraries
7 URL: http://www.enlightenment.org/
8 Source0: %{name}-%{version}.tar.gz
9 Requires(post): /sbin/ldconfig
10 Requires(postun): /sbin/ldconfig
11 BuildRequires: pkgconfig(ecore)
12 BuildRequires: pkgconfig(ecore-evas)
13 BuildRequires: pkgconfig(ecore-file)
14 BuildRequires: pkgconfig(ecore-imf)
15 BuildRequires: pkgconfig(ecore-imf-evas)
16 BuildRequires: pkgconfig(eet)
17 BuildRequires: pkgconfig(eina)
18 BuildRequires: pkgconfig(embryo)
19 BuildRequires: pkgconfig(evas)
20 BuildRequires: pkgconfig(lua)
24 Various binaries for use with libedje
25 Edje is a graphical layout and animation library for animated resizable,
26 compressed and scalable themes. It is the theming engine behind
27 Enlightenment DR 0.17.
29 This package contains the following binaries:
30 - edje_cc: Compiles EDC files.
31 - edje_decc: Used to decompile compiled edje files.
32 - edje_recc: A convenience script to recompile EDC files.
35 Summary: Complex Graphical Design/Layout Engine (devel)
36 Group: Development/Libraries
37 Requires: %{name} = %{version}-%{release}
40 Edje is a graphical layout and animation library (devel)
43 Summary: Complex Graphical Design/Layout Engine (tools)
44 Group: Development/Libraries
45 Requires: %{name} = %{version}-%{release}
47 Obsoletes: %{name}-bin
50 Edje is a graphical layout and animation library (tools)
56 export CFLAGS+=" -fvisibility=hidden -ffast-math -fPIC"
57 export LDFLAGS+=" -fvisibility=hidden -Wl,--hash-style=both -Wl,--as-needed"
60 %autogen --disable-static
61 %configure --disable-static
68 %post -p /sbin/ldconfig
70 %postun -p /sbin/ldconfig
73 %defattr(-,root,root,-)
74 %{_libdir}/libedje.so.*
75 %{_datadir}/mime/packages/edje.xml
78 %defattr(-,root,root,-)
79 %{_includedir}/edje-1/*.h
81 %{_libdir}/pkgconfig/edje.pc
82 %exclude /usr/share/edje/examples/*
85 %defattr(-,root,root,-)
87 %{_libdir}/%{name}/utils/epp
88 %{_datadir}/%{name}/include/edje.inc